In a thrilling round of Super League action, Wakefield Trinity and Castleford Tigers achieved impressive victories over Warrington Wolves and Salford Red Devils, respectively.

Wakefield Trinity dominated Warrington at the DIY Kitchens Stadium, with Caius Faatili scoring two early tries.

The home team, showcasing a powerful performance, concluded the match with a staggering seven tries, resulting in a 40-10 victory.

Josh Griffin also contributed significantly with two tries, complemented by six successful kicks from Max Jowitt.

Despite their recent Challenge Cup semi-final win over Leigh, Warrington's performance was lackluster, falling back to ninth place in the Super League standings.

The team's struggles were evident, as they only managed a brief resurgence before halftime, highlighting their ongoing challenges.

Conversely, this victory propelled Daryl Powell's Wakefield into the play-off spots, signaling their strong ambitions for the season.
